Why do PV systems cost less in Malaysia?
Despite having a low cumulative installation capacity, notable cost reductions in Malaysia may be attributed to its evolution as one of the major PV system manufacturing countries in recent years.
What is the progress ratio of solar PV modules in Malaysia?
With a cumulative installed PV system capacity of only 362 megawatts (MW) until 2017 (Figure 7), the progress ratio of solar PV modules in Malaysia derived from the learning rate (Figure 10) is 77% – showing that the cost has been reduced by 23% (learning rate) in contrast to the global average of 21% (Zhao and Zhang, 2018).
Are battery electricity storage systems a good investment?
This study shows that battery electricity storage systems offer enormous deployment and cost-reduction potential. By 2030, total installed costs could fall between 50% and 60% (and battery cell costs by even more), driven by optimisation of manufacturing facilities, combined with better combinations and reduced use of materials.

Southeast Asia as a Photovoltaic Powerhouse: Trends and …
As of the first quarter of 2024, the total capacity of photovoltaic modules in Southeast Asia reached 93.2GW, with cell capacity at 69.6GW, wafer capacity at 34.2GW, and polysilicon capacity at 82,000 tons. Chinese photovoltaic companies hold a significant position in Southeast Asia, with module capacity totaling about 50GW, accounting for 53.6%.
